A LOT of them show candid moments, but I seem to be calling them different things. Why is that? Well... different people call this style by different things. Having been a working photojournalist at newspapers for the first 10 years of my career, I prefer to call candid style photography "wedding photojournalism". This refers to capturing moments as they happen. Fleeting expressions, situations that are unfolding and seeing and documenting those things that happen in a blink of an eye. Most people even standing nearby miss these moments that flash by in a millisecond. Personally, I thing all these tiny things are what showcase the personalities, the flavor of the wedding day and all the bits that make a wedding day so very unique to each couple.
